A beginner’s Guide to Install Post and Rail Fencing

Post and rail fence is one of the most famous and effective type of fencing. It is easy to design, durable, and attractive to look. This article will help you in great detail about what basic things are required to install post and rail fence and how it can be long lasting for your land.

The Building Blocks of Post and Rail Fence:

There are only four basic components that are used mainly for designing this type of fence. These components are straining posts, rails, galvanized nails, and stakes.

Steps Required:

Now we take a look at what are the basic steps to install an effective wood post and rail fencing.

Measurement & Dimensions

Measurement is the first basic thing. You should know that how much length each fence will require. For this, layout the boundary line across the land. While doing measurement, try to divide each fence into equal parts. Pre-cut rails will provide so much convenience in advance.

Plough the Posts

The second step in terms to install post and rail fence is to drill the holes for all of the fence posts. Though someone can perform it with hand diggers, a quality power auger would turn it much easier. Using tape measurements determine and finalise the exact length of the next consequent post.

Place the Rails

Now add your rails within the second and corner post. By doing this, ensure that they remain fixed to avoid any further adjustments. After that, come back to the corner post and use the tamper to cover the dirt around it. Remember that, try not to cover the dirt from the second post until you have made the third one.

Repeat the Step 2 & Step 3

Continue repeating the last two steps for all post and rails, when you have rails b/w the first and second post installed.
